Avison Young boosts Montréal industrial expertise, welcoming Principals Gabrielle Saine and Shlomo Benarroch

Montréal, QC – Global commercial real estate advisor, Avison Young, today announces a significant strengthening of its industrial services in Montréal with the strategic hiring of Gabrielle Saine and Shlomo Benarroch as Principals, underscoring the firm’s commitment to attracting top talent and expanding its capabilities in Québec’s dynamic industrial sector.
“The arrival of Gabrielle and Shlomo is a clear signal that Avison Young continues to be a destination for leading talent in our market,” said Patrick Laurin, Principal, Managing Director, Québec. “Both bring 17 years of dedicated commercial real estate experience and complementary expertise deeply rooted in the Montréal market. Their proven track records and client-focused approaches align perfectly with our values. We are thrilled to welcome them as we strategically enhance our industrial service offerings.”
Known for her passionate determination since 2008, Saine excels at finding creative solutions while keeping clients informed in real-time. Benarroch, a specialist in investment and industrial properties, focuses on maximizing client value by uncovering hidden opportunities, leveraging meticulous analysis and sharp negotiation skills honed during his time in New York. Saine’s proactive, solution-oriented approach, paired with Benarroch’s deep understanding of real estate value investments, yields a dynamic team focused on identifying and securing optimal opportunities for clients. Together, their collaborative efforts have resulted in a remarkable track record: 958 closed transactions valued at over $1.23 billion, covering nearly 45 million square feet of sold and leased industrial space.
Saine and Benarroch will focus on advising occupiers and investors on complex industrial real estate requirements, providing innovative solutions, data-driven insights, and strategic guidance to help clients achieve their specific goals within their industrial facilities and investment portfolios.
“I am incredibly excited about this new chapter and the vast opportunities ahead with Avison Young,” said Saine. “The collaborative culture and robust platform here will allow us to elevate the proactive, results-driven service our clients expect. I look forward to partnering with our new colleagues across the firm.”
“Avison Young offers a powerful combination of skilled experts and access to world-class intelligence and technology, all within a connected Canadian platform providing crucial research and real-time data,” said Benarroch. “I am thrilled to offer my clients this enhanced level of support, which enables even deeper analytical insights to uncover maximum value for their investments.”
